What is buildings ordinance cap123 case?
The Buildings Ordinance Cap 123 case refers to legal proceedings and regulations related to building safety and management under the Buildings Ordinance in Hong Kong. It addresses matters such as unauthorized building works, structural safety, and compliance with building regulations.

What is the purpose of buildings ordinance cap123 case?
The purpose of the Buildings Ordinance Cap 123 case is to ensure public safety, maintain building standards, enforce compliance with building regulations, and address illegal or unsafe structures within the jurisdiction.
